    This unit has bypass mod done.

    Here is what included:

    -Avic D3 unit
    -Installation Manual
    -All wiring harnesses that came with unit
    -Navigation DVDs, East and West
    -Scosche adapter harness (TAO7SR) for the JBL owners out there.
    -If you want to upgrade your stock head unit and you have the JBL option (JBL speakers, sub, amp) from dealer, you will need this harness. (retail $149.99 http://www.scosche.com/products/productID/1447)
